1. Get Prepared for a Severe Time (and Ache!) Dedication
Let’s be actual: blackout tattoos are intense. We’re speaking hours and hours within the tattoo chair, usually unfold out over many periods. Why so lengthy? As a result of your artist must pack a ton of ink into your pores and skin to get that completely clean, strong black look. This implies going over the identical spot a number of occasions, which, yep, might be fairly painful.
Think about getting a full sleeve or perhaps a entire again executed in strong black. That is an enormous endeavor! It isn’t a fast choice, and it is positively not for the faint of coronary heart with regards to ache. You will must be tremendous affected person and prepared for an extended, extra uncomfortable therapeutic course of than a daily tattoo.
Oh, and when you have outdated tattoos you wish to cowl? Blackout is the last word cover-up. However bear in mind, as soon as that black ink is down, these outdated designs are gone for good. There is no turning again!
#2. Your Artist’s Ability Is EVERYTHING
Significantly, this isn’t the time to go for the most affordable choice or an inexperienced artist. Attaining a flawless, wealthy black that is even and strong is extremely robust. A less-skilled artist may go away you with patchy spots or, worse, harm your pores and skin from overworking it.
You want an artist who really focuses on blackout work. Take a look at their portfolio – particularly, ask to see healed blackout tattoos. Contemporary ones can look excellent, however you wish to see how they settle into the pores and skin.
An incredible artist can even be tremendous clear with you. They’re going to speak concerning the course of, what to anticipate, and all the security stuff. Do not be shy about asking questions! That is your physique, in any case.

#4. The Therapeutic Course of Is a Huge Deal
As a result of blackout tattoos contain a lot ink, your pores and skin goes by means of so much. The therapeutic course of might be extra intense than what you is likely to be used to. Count on extra swelling, redness, and tenderness at first. You may also see thicker scabs and extra itching.
Following your artist’s aftercare directions to the letter is essential. This often means light washing with delicate cleaning soap and making use of a skinny layer of beneficial lotion. No choosing scabs, no lengthy soaks within the tub or pool, and positively no direct solar throughout therapeutic! If something appears to be like bizarre (like extreme redness, pus, or for those who really feel feverish), get it checked out by a health care provider immediately. Taking good care of your tattoo correctly throughout this time is the important thing to a lovely, long-lasting end result.
#5. There’s Virtually No Going Again
This can be a enormous one, so hear up: blackout tattoos are just about everlasting. As soon as that strong black is in your pores and skin, your choices for altering it or overlaying it up later are tremendous restricted.
Positive, some artists can attempt to “white-out” designs over black, however these usually look delicate and might fade. And laser removing? It is extremely troublesome, costly, and takes many painful periods, usually with less-than-perfect outcomes as a result of black ink is so laborious for lasers to interrupt down.
So, earlier than you commit, be 100%, completely, positively sure that is the look you need for that a part of your physique. Suppose long-term. How will this daring assertion suit your life years down the highway? Embrace the permanence, as a result of as soon as it is there, it is part of you!
